Awesome weather, very happy, beats the crap out of side ways sleet.  The fishing is NOT what we have had for the last three or four years.  You are not going to hook an obscene number of fish nymphing all day.  That said, the swinging for some exceptionally odd reason, is quite good.  A couple of hook ups a day is average, not bad at all.

Yesterday, after a very busy Saturday, we decided to head for where the worst reports came from.

For once it worked, we got miles of water to ourselves, nymphed up a few beautiful chrome two salt winter steelhead and got one to eat a swung fly to boot.

I have heard of 10 or more summer steelhead, and a couple of spring chinook landed all ready, but I have not caught one.
